在Linux操作系统中,获取root权限是执行某些系统级任务的必要步骤。Root用户拥有系统的最高权限,可以访问和修改系统中的所有文件和设置。但是,由于root权限过大,不当使用可能会导致系统不稳定或安全问题,因此在日常操作中应尽量避免使用root权限。
如何安全地获取root权限
1. 使用`sudo`命令
`sudo`是一个允许用户以其他用户身份(通常是root)运行程序的程序。大多数Linux发行版默认配置了`sudo`,允许普通用户通过输入自己的密码来临时获取root权限。
步骤:
- 打开终端。
- 输入需要执行的命令,并在其前面加上`sudo`。例如,要更新软件包列表,可以输入:
```bash
sudo apt update
```
- 系统会提示你输入当前用户的密码。输入后按回车键,如果密码正确且该用户有权限,则命令将以root权限执行。
2. 切换到root用户
如果你确实需要长期以root身份工作,可以切换到root用户。但这应该仅限于管理员或维护人员使用。
步骤:
- 打开终端。
- 输入以下命令切换到root用户:
```bash
sudo -i
```
- 或者直接使用:
```bash
su -
```
如果你不是root用户,系统将要求你输入当前用户的密码。成功后,你的命令行提示符将变为``,表示你现在是以root用户身份登录。
注意事项
- 不要随意给普通用户添加sudo权限,这会增加系统的安全隐患。
- 在完成需要root权限的操作后,记得退出root环境,减少潜在的风险。
- 定期检查和更新系统,确保其安全性和稳定性。
通过上述方法,你可以安全地获取并使用root权限,同时保持系统的稳定与安全。